About Delta Health Center, Inc.Delta Health Center (DHC), located in historic Mound Bayou, MS, is one of the nation’s oldest community health centers. As a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C), DHC is committed to providing high-quality, affordable health care to underserved communities. We proudly serve patients across the Mississippi Delta with compassion, respect, and a deep sense of community responsibility.
Position SummaryDelta Health Center is seeking a compassionate, skilled, and patient-centered Pediatrician to join our growing team. The Pediatrician will provide high-quality, comprehensive care to infants, children, and adolescents, focusing on preventive health as well as the diagnosis and treatment of acute and chronic illnesses. This position offers the opportunity to practice meaningful community medicine in a supportive team environment. Candidates must be Board Certified or Board Eligible in Pediatrics.
DutiesAnd Responsibilities
- Provide primary pediatric care including physical exams, immunizations, developmental screenings, and treatment for common childhood illnesses and injuries.
- Diagnose and treat acute and chronic pediatric conditions and collaborate with specialists when necessary.
- Educate patients and families on wellness, nutrition, and disease prevention.
- Maintain accurate and timely documentation in the electronic health record (EHR).
- Participate in quality improvement initiatives, team huddles, and care coordination activities.
- Work collaboratively with nurses, medical assistants, and behavioral health professionals to deliver holistic care.
- Participate in after-hours call rotation as scheduled.
- Comply with organizational policies and all federal and state regulatory guidelines.
- Doctor of Medicine (MD) or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ine (DO) degree from an accredited medical school.
- Completion of an accredited residency program in Pediatrics.
- Board Certified or Board Eligible by the American Board of Pediatrics.
- Unrestricted Mississippi medical license (or ability to obtain).
- Current DEA registration.
- BLS and PALS certification required.
- Experience working with underserved or rural populations.
- Strong interpersonal skills and cultural sensitivity.
